WebAug 23, 2016 · Mid-frequency dead regions, with good hearing at low and high frequencies, appear to be rather rare, but they do sometimes occur (Moore, 1998; Moore and Alcántara, 2001). They may be associated with a mid-frequency notch in the audiogram, or with a “cookie bite” loss. When the dead region is restricted in extent, the functional ... WebNov 4, 2003 · Moore 18 indicated that a hearing loss which exceeds 50 dB HL in the low-frequency region, with normal-to-mild hearing loss in the mid-to-high frequencies, may indicate a dead region. WebOct 3, 2011 · Results suggested that these individuals benefited from amplification of speech to frequencies up to about 1.7 times the edge of the dead region. For example, if the dead region started at 2000 Hz, speech recognition improved with amplification up …
